WeWeb

How to create an API proxy in WeWeb?

Discover how to effortlessly build an API proxy in WeWeb, streamlining data management and boosting security for web apps. Follow simple steps to ensure your web applications operate smoothly and securely.

Developer profile skeleton
a developer thinking

Overview

Building an API proxy in WeWeb lets you manage the flow of requests from your client-side app to backend services, boosting security and efficiency. You'll configure endpoint URLs, set up request headers, and maybe even deal with authentication stuff. It's essential to have a basic grasp of API management and be familiar with the WeWeb interface beforehand. The settings menu in WeWeb will walk you through defining routes and managing request flow, making sure your app communicates smoothly with external APIs.

Get a Free No-Code Consultation
Meet with Will, CEO at Bootstrapped to get a Free No-Code Consultation
Book a Call
Will Hawkins
CEO at Bootstrapped

How to create an API proxy in WeWeb?

Step 1: Log into WeWeb

First things first, log into the WeWeb platform using your credentials. If you don't have an account yet, go ahead and sign up for one. It's quick!

Step 2: Navigate to the Project Dashboard

Once you're in, head over to your project dashboard. This is where you can see all your existing projects and manage them, or even start a new one if you're feeling creative.

Step 3: Select or Create a Project

Pick an existing project that you want to work on, or if you're starting fresh, click on the "Create New Project" button. Easy peasy.

Step 4: Open the API Configuration Panel

Inside your chosen project, find the settings or configuration section. This is where you can manage API integrations. Look for something labeled "API" or "API Integrations."

Step 5: Add a New API

Click on the "Add API" button to start setting up your API proxy. You'll usually find this in the API configuration panel.

Step 6: Configure API Settings

Now, fill in the details for the API you want to proxy. Here's what you'll need:

  • Name: Give your API proxy a name.
  • Base URL: Enter the base URL of the API you want to proxy.
  • Authentication: Set up any necessary authentication, like API keys or tokens.
  • Headers: Add any default headers that should go with each request.

Step 7: Define Endpoints

After setting up the basic API settings, define the specific endpoints your API proxy will handle. This can include GET, POST, PUT, DELETE, and other HTTP methods.

  1. Path: Specify the endpoint path.
  2. Method: Choose the HTTP method for this endpoint.
  3. Parameters: Add any necessary parameters or query strings needed by the endpoint.

Step 8: Test the API Proxy

Once you've set up your API proxy and defined the endpoints, it's time to test it out. Use the built-in testing tools if available, or external tools like Postman. Make sure the requests are being correctly proxied and the responses are handled properly.

Step 9: Save and Deploy

After confirming that everything works as expected, save your changes. Then, deploy the updated project to make the API proxy available for your application.

Step 10: Integrate with Your Application

Finally, integrate the new API proxy into your application. Update the API calls to point to the WeWeb API proxy endpoints. This might involve changing the base URL or modifying the specific endpoint paths within your application code.

Keep an eye on these settings and update them as needed, especially if there are changes in API specifications or security requirements.

Explore more WeWeb tutorials

Complete Guide to WeWeb: Tutorials, Tips, and Best Practices

Explore our WeWeb tutorials directory - an essential resource for learning how to create, deploy and manage robust server-side applications with ease and efficiency.

Why are companies choosing Bootstrapped?

40-60%

Faster with no-code

Nocode tools allow us to develop and deploy your new application 40-60% faster than regular app development methods.

90 days

From idea to MVP

Save time, money, and energy with an optimized hiring process. Access a pool of experts who are sourced, vetted, and matched to meet your precise requirements.

1 283 apps

built by our developers

With the Bootstrapped platform, managing projects and developers has never been easier.

hero graphic

Our capabilities

Bootstrapped offers a comprehensive suite of capabilities tailored for startups. Our expertise spans web and mobile app development, utilizing the latest technologies to ensure high performance and scalability. The team excels in creating intuitive user interfaces and seamless user experiences. We employ agile methodologies for flexible and efficient project management, ensuring timely delivery and adaptability to changing requirements. Additionally, Bootstrapped provides continuous support and maintenance, helping startups grow and evolve their digital products. Our services are designed to be affordable and high-quality, making them an ideal partner for new ventures.

Engineered for you

1

Fast Development: Bootstrapped specializes in helping startup founders build web and mobile apps quickly, ensuring a fast go-to-market strategy.

2

Tailored Solutions: The company offers customized app development, adapting to specific business needs and goals, which ensures your app stands out in the competitive market.

3

Expert Team: With a team of experienced developers and designers, Bootstrapped ensures high-quality, reliable, and scalable app solutions.

4

Affordable Pricing: Ideal for startups, Bootstrapped offers cost-effective development services without compromising on quality.

5

Supportive Partnership: Beyond development, Bootstrapped provides ongoing support and consultation, fostering long-term success for your startup.

6

Agile Methodology: Utilizing agile development practices, Bootstrapped ensures flexibility, iterative progress, and swift adaptation to changes, enhancing project success.

Yes, if you can dream it, we can build it.